Abstract

The present invention relates to anti-human OX40L antibodies, new medical uses and methods.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 - 30 . (canceled) 
     
     
         31 . An anti-OX40L antibody or antibody fragment comprising:
 (a) a HCDR1 am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 36 or 42;   (b) a HCDR2 am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 38 or 44;   (c) a HCDR3 am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 40 or 46;   (d) a LCDR1 am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 50 or 56;   (e) a LCDR2 am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 52 or 58; and   (f) a LCDR3 am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 54 or 60.   
     
     
         32 . The anti-OX40L antibody or antibody fragment of  claim 31 , having:
 (a) a V H  am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 34; and   (b) a V L  am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 48.   
     
     
         33 . The anti-OX40L antibody or antibody fragment of  claim 31  or  claim 32 , wherein the anti-OX40L antibody or antibody fragment further comprises a heavy chain constant region, wherein the heavy chain constant region is IgG4-PE. 
     
     
         34 . The anti-OX40L antibody or antibody fragment of  claim 31  or  claim 32 , wherein the heavy chain constant region has the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 128. 
     
     
         35 . The anti-OX40L antibody or antibody fragment of  claim 31 , having:
 (a) a heavy chain am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 62; and   (b) a light chain am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 64.   
     
     
         36 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ising the anti-OX40L antibody of any one of  claims 31 - 35  and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. 
     
     
         37 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 36 , further comprising a therapeutic agent. 
     
     
         38 . The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 37 , wherein the therapeutic agent is selected from the group consisting of rapamycin (sirolimus), tacrolimus, ciclosporin, corticosteroids (e.g. methylprednisolone), methotrexate, mycophenolate mofetil, anti-CD28 antibodies, anti-IL12/IL-23 antibodies (e.g. ustekinumab), anti-CD20 antibodies (e.g. rituximab), anti-CD30 antibodies (e.g. brentuximab), CTLA4-Fc molecules (e.g. abatacept), CCR5 receptor antagonists (e.g. maraviroc), anti-CD40L antibodies, anti-VLA4 antibodies (e.g. natalizumab), anti-LFA1 antibodies, fludarabine, anti-CD52 antibodies (e.g. alemtuzumab), anti-CD45 antibodies, cyclophosphamide, anti-thymocyte globulins, anti-complement C5 antibodies (e.g. eculizumab), anti-a4b7 integrin antibodies (e.g. vedolizumab), anti-IL6 antibodies (e.g. tocilizumab), anti-IL2R antibodies (e.g. basilixumab), anti-CD25 antibodies (e.g. daclizumab), anti-TNFa/TNFa-Fc molecules (e.g. etanercept, adalimumab, infliximab, golimumab or certolizumab pegol) and Vorinostat. 
     
     
         39 . A method of treating a subject having or at risk of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D), Crohn's disease, rheumatoid arthritis, transplant rejection, allogenic transplant rejection, graft-versus-host disease (GvHD), ulcerative colitis, syst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E), diabetes, dermatitis, uveitis, ankylosing spondylitis, contact hypersensitivity, multiple sclerosis, or atherosclerosis, the method comprising administering to the subject the pharmaceutical composition of  claim 36  or  claim 37 . 
     
     
         40 . A nucleotide sequence encoding the anti-OX40L antibody or antibody fragment of any one of  claims 31 - 35 . 
     
     
         41 . The nucleotide sequence of  claim 40 , comprising:
 (a) a HCDR1 n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 35 or 41;   (b) a HCDR2 n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 37 or 43;   (c) a HCDR3 n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 39 or 45;   (d) a LCDR1 n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 49 or 55;   (e) a LCDR2 n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 51 or 57; and   (f) a LCDR3 n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 53 or 59.   
     
     
         42 . The nucleotide sequence of  claim 40 , having:
 (a) a V H  n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 33; and   (b) a V L  n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 47.   
     
     
         43 . The nucleotide sequence of  claim 40 , having:
 (a) a heavy chain n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 61; and   (b) a light chain n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 63.
